Welcome to quit. It will be a rough go at first, but it does get better.

Quit is simple, but very difficult. Nicotine is a strong addiction, it rewires our brains to want more nicotine. There will be physical withdrawal and later mental games as we heal.

Join the May 2016 quit group and post roll, your daily promise to use no nicotine for 24 hours. Get to know the quitters there, exchange digits with them, build a support network.

Use the forum and the digits to vent your quit rage, pass craves, and bs... spare your family from any rage -- we understand it and they don't deserve it.

Drink lots of water, exercise, read this site for information and inspiration.
